S550 Climate control buttons stopped working after changing battery
My 2010 S550 climate control buttons stopped working after changing the battery. The air conditioner/heating still works via the command center but I noticed the ambient lighting on the dash is also not working anymore. After doing some research I found that most people say to check the fuse but nobody tells you EXACTLY where the fuse is and the owners manual is no help. Can anybody tell me where the fuse to the climate control is located specifically? And furthermore, if the fuse is not blown, what might be the cause for the buttons to stop working and is there a simple fix?
#2
Out Of Control!!
You don't have a fuse issue---your issues are with the faults caused by stopping\starting voltage to the system by removing the battery--now you need a diagnostic tool to clear the voltage faults!!
#3
This doesn't sound right. It is possible that your hvac module needs to be reset via star/ das, but this is not common at all. Are you sure you didn't connect/ disconnect/ connect quickly while attaching the battery wires to battery? The will burn up various random modules and the hvac one is a prime candidate.
#4
It was a fuse
Thanks all, but it was a fuse. Fuse number F40 in the engine compartment panel. After much research I decided to start there and viola! Thanks to mercedesmedic for the fuse diagrams!
